Understanding Your Husband's Needs
Every individual has unique preferences, and understanding your husband's specific needs is the first step towards a happy marital relationship. Research shows that emotional connection greatly influences sexual satisfaction. Here are several key considerations:
- Physical Touch: Many men express love through physical touch. Understanding this can help in enhancing intimacy.
- Affection: Simple acts of affection outside the bedroom can significantly impact the emotional connection.
- Fulfillment of Desires: Openly discussing desires and fantasies can lead to a more satisfying sexual experience.
Effective Communication
Communication is the cornerstone of any relationship, especially when it comes to intimacy. Here are some effective strategies to enhance communication with your husband:
- Be Open: Share your feelings and encourage him to share his.
- Active Listening: Make sure to listen and acknowledge his thoughts and feelings.
- Regular Check-Ins: Have regular conversations about your sexual relationship to ensure both partners feel fulfilled.
Spicing Things Up
Routine can dull excitement in the bedroom. Here are some creative ideas to keep the spark alive:
- Try New Things: Experiment with new positions, locations, or times of day.
- Romantic Getaways: A change of scenery can rekindle romance.
- Role Play: Engaging in role play can add an exciting dynamic to your intimate life.
Building Emotional Intimacy
Emotional intimacy is just as important as physical intimacy. Here’s how you can work towards strengthening this bond:
- Quality Time: Spend quality time together, free from distractions.
- Support Each Other: Be there for him emotionally, especially during stressful times.
- Share Vulnerabilities: Sharing your fears and insecurities can deepen your connection.
Enhancing Physical Intimacy
Physical intimacy is vital for a happy marriage. Here are several ways to enhance this aspect:
- Focus on Foreplay: Don't rush; take time to build anticipation.
- Be Spontaneous: Surprise him with unexpected gestures of affection.
- Know His Preferences: Understanding what he enjoys can greatly enhance satisfaction.
Case Studies
In this section, we will explore real-life examples of couples who successfully enhanced their intimacy:
Case Study 1: John and Sarah
John and Sarah had been married for five years. They felt their intimacy declining until they decided to communicate openly about their needs. After a series of heart-to-heart conversations, they began to explore new activities together, such as dance classes, which not only improved their emotional connection but also their physical intimacy.
Case Study 2: Mike and Jenna
Mike and Jenna were in a rut after having children. They started scheduling regular date nights, during which they would discuss their fantasies and desires, leading to a more fulfilling sex life. They found that being open about their needs rejuvenated their relationship.

FAQs
1. How often should couples communicate about their intimate needs?
Regular communication is essential. Aim for at least once a week to check in about your intimacy.
2. What are some common issues couples face in the bedroom?
Common issues include lack of communication, routine, stress, and differing sexual appetites.
3. How can I approach the topic of intimacy with my husband?
Choose a relaxed setting and express your feelings honestly, inviting him to share his thoughts as well.
4. What if I feel uncomfortable discussing sexual desires?
Start small by discussing general feelings and gradually move towards specific desires.
5. Are there any resources for enhancing intimacy?
Yes, books on relationships, workshops, and online courses can provide valuable insights.
6. How can I reignite the passion in our relationship?
Try new activities together, schedule regular date nights, and engage in open conversations about desires.
7. Is it normal for sexual desire to fluctuate in a long-term relationship?
Yes, it's completely normal for sexual desire to ebb and flow over time.
8. What role does emotional intimacy play in physical intimacy?
Emotional intimacy fosters trust and connection, which can enhance physical intimacy significantly.
9. How can couples keep their sex life exciting over time?
Exploring new fantasies, changing routines, and maintaining open communication can help keep things exciting.
10. When should we consider seeking professional help for intimacy issues?
If communication fails and issues persist, consulting a relationship therapist can be beneficial.
